Stopped in a cake supply shop (not my regular one) and the owner was telling me that the price of a case of the sleeved red raspberry fillings doubled on her, and the concentrated raspberry flavoring (gallon jug) also more than doubled on her. She told me she was trying to keep her retail pricing down for her customers, but ......

so just thought I'd share so we could start watching for any increases that may be coming our way.

Here's an article about the raspberry shortage ... looks like strawberries are also on the list.
